Among the main reasons for normal rain gutter cleaning is to stop water damage. When leaves, twigs, and particles accumulate in your seamless gutters, they can block the circulation of rainwater. This obstruction can cause water to overflow and seep into your home’s foundation, resulting in costly repair services down the line. Water that permeates your home can cause mold development and rot, developing carcinogen and deteriorating your living environment. By guaranteeing your rain gutters are gotten rid of frequently, you help preserve the integrity of your home and secure your investment.
So, exactly how commonly should you cleanse your seamless gutters? The solution largely depends on your home’s place and surroundings. If your home is bordered by trees, it’s advisable to clean your rain gutters a minimum of two to three times a year, commonly in the springtime and loss. On the other hand, if your home is in a more open area with less trees, you might just require to do this task annually. Normal assessments after hefty tornados can likewise be beneficial, as these events commonly bring down additional debris that needs to be addressed without delay.
Cleaning up gutters doesn’t need to be a difficult task. Beginning by collecting the right tools, consisting of a durable ladder, gloves, a trowel, and a container for gathering debris. Constantly prioritize safety– safeguard your ladder on level ground and consider having somebody hold it for added stability. Begin by eliminating big particles like leaves and branches with your hands or a trowel. Once you’ve gotten rid of the mass of the material, use water from a hose to flush out smaller fragments and make sure that downspouts are unblocked. It’s also a good practice to mount gutter guards to lessen accumulation and make future cleansings easier.
